HVAC Operations: Dispatch, Parts and Service History Challenges


Most HVAC owners know the symptoms. Emergency calls spike when weather turns, but your capacity is fixed. A senior tech burns an hour driving for a part that another crew had in a different van. A commercial client asks for the last three inspection reports, and your team rebuilds the story from paper, photos, and memory. Odoo HVAC projects fail when teams buy software but keep the old habits. The win is when the system matches how a real shop runs: one schedule truth, one stock truth, one equipment file per asset.

Dispatch means matching skills, refrigerant handling rules, lift requirements, and customer SLAs. Consumables live on trucks, returns come back with core credits, and warranty items need traceability. Service history is how you defend callbacks and prove compliance for facilities teams.

A focused heating ventilation ERP approach ties those threads. If you fix dispatch without parts, you still send techs empty handed. Odoo connects operations and finance on one story.

Field Service Management and Technician Dispatch with Odoo


Odoo field service HVAC workflows start in the Field Service app. You create tasks from helpdesk tickets, contract visits, or direct customer calls. Tasks carry the site address, access notes, safety constraints, and the equipment involved. Planners see capacity by team, not only by individual names, which matters when you run separate residential and commercial crews.

Technicians get a mobile friendly flow: start timer, capture readings, add photos of nameplates and failed components, request parts from warehouse or another van, and sign off with the customer. That is what people expect from HVAC field service software, but the difference is the back office link. When the task closes, timesheets, stock moves, and follow up sales activities are already tied to the same project thread.

Field Service keeps install handoffs visible, so nobody schedules maintenance on equipment that is not yet signed off. Mixed commercial work can separate emergency tickets from quoted jobs on one customer record.

Annual Maintenance Contracts and Automatic Visit Scheduling


Recurring revenue is the spine of many HVAC businesses. HVAC maintenance management in Odoo combines the Maintenance app with contract discipline. You define equipment at a site, attach maintenance plans with seasonal rules, for example cooling tower prep in spring and heating checks in autumn, then generate work orders on a cadence you can defend in front of a facility manager.

For HVAC service contracts, Subscriptions lines up with the operational rhythm. You sell a plan as a subscription product, bill monthly or annually, and let renewals drive a clean Accounts Receivable rhythm in Accounting. When a contract includes two tune ups and one filter swap, Maintenance turns those entitlements into scheduled visits instead of sticky notes on a whiteboard.

SLA language belongs on the contract and on the task. If a hospital chiller contract promises response under four hours, your dispatch board filters by priority and customer tier. When the visit completes, you have an audit trail that matches what you invoiced, which matters when a client audits vendor performance.

Spare Parts Van Stock and Mobile Inventory


HVAC spare parts inventory is where margin lives or dies. Capacitors, contactors, filters, and common refrigerant fittings should be modeled with min max rules per van location in Inventory. Transfers from the main warehouse to a truck are normal operations, not emergency adjustments. Cycle counts by route catch shrink before it becomes a silent tax on every job.

Field techs consume parts on tasks. The system records which truck stock dropped, which job used it, and whether the item was warranty, billable, or included in a service plan. Purchasing sees real usage, not a buyer guess based on last year. For OEM warranty returns, lot and serial discipline on the product helps when manufacturers ask for proof.

Picture a mid size contractor with six vans. Without structured van stock, each tech hoards “just in case” boxes. With Odoo, the dispatcher sees low stock before Monday overload, and replenishment can ride on a night delivery to the depot. That is practical Odoo HVAC inventory hygiene, not a theory about bins and barcodes.

Equipment Service History and Warranty Tracking


Commercial clients and smart homeowners ask the same question: what did you last do to this system? Equipment records in Odoo hold model, serial, install date, refrigerant type, and linked tasks across years. When a compressor fails twice in eighteen months, your team sees the prior work orders, parts replaced, and test readings without opening a filing cabinet.

Warranty tracking is a business process, not a single field. Link vendor warranties on purchased equipment to internal labor warranties you offer on installs. When a manufacturer reimburses parts but not travel, your Accounting matches the credit note to the right job cost. That level of clarity is what owners expect from a serious heating ventilation ERP rollout.

For facilities with dozens of rooftop units, asset tags and QR codes help technicians open the right asset and log readings against the correct machine.

Customer Portal: Intervention Reports and Invoices


Customers expect PDF summaries, photos, and next step recommendations after a visit. The portal gives commercial property managers a single place to download intervention reports, approve quotes, and pay invoices. Residential customers see the same without a call to the office. That reduces “can you resend the invoice” traffic and speeds cash collection.

Accounting ties the story together. Field Service consumption flows to delivered quantities, time and materials jobs post to invoices with correct tax, and subscription billing runs on schedule. When a job needs a change order, the sales order links to the task so margin stays visible. Owners sleep better when dispatch, warehouse, and finance agree on one margin per job.

Subscriptions and standard sales orders can coexist on the same partner when you bundle preventive plans with equipment sales, so customers see monthly fees, hardware, and the next visit.
